Accidents of Birth
Circumstances or characteristics (e.g., race, nationality, genetic traits) one is born into, over which they have no control, but which may influence their social standing and life opportunities.
Biopolitics
A concept developed by Michel Foucault referring to the governance of populations through an array of political and administrative mechanisms aimed at managing life processes.
Key Site
typically refers to a crucial location or venue significant for a specific event, study, or phenomenon, often carrying symbolic or strategic importance.
Giorgio Agamben
An Italian philosopher known for his work on the concept of the state of exception, biopolitics, and the relation between life and law.
